Roof covering Leakages and Their Reasons



Roofing leakages can arise from different resources, recognizing their main causes is necessary for efficient prevention and repair. One usual factor is the build-up of debris in seamless gutters and valleys, which can block water flow and result in merging. Furthermore, inappropriate flashing around smokeshafts, vents, and skylights can create weak points, allowing water to infiltrate. Aging roofing products likewise play a considerable role; as roof coverings age, they may end up being fragile and shed their performance at fending off dampness. Furthermore, ice dams can form throughout winter season, triggering water to support under tiles and leakage right into the home. Poor ventilation can lead to moisture build-up in the attic, which might jeopardize the roof covering structure over time. Identifying these reasons can assist property owners take positive actions to keep their roofings and avoid pricey fixings.

Solutions for Improved Ventilation



To boost roofing air flow, house owners can apply numerous effective solutions that promote much better air movement and decrease heat build-up. Among the most effective techniques is to mount ridge vents, which enable warm air to get away from the peak of the roofing. Additionally, soffit vents can be installed along the eaves to attract cooler air into the attic room. Including turbine vents or powered attic ventilators can further enhance blood circulation, particularly in hot climates. Home owners should additionally make sure that insulation is effectively mounted, as it can block air movement if not positioned correctly. Normal inspections and upkeep, consisting of clearing up debris from vents, are important to maintaining effective air flow and prolonging roofing life.

Kinds of Storm Damage



Extreme climate events can trigger various kinds of damages to roofs, significantly impacting the honesty of a home. High winds can raise floor tiles or roof shingles, bring about revealed areas that may enable water infiltration. Hail can produce dents, splits, or leaks in roof covering products, compromising their protective capabilities. Heavy rain can aggravate existing vulnerabilities, resulting in leakages and water damage. Additionally, snow buildup website can create architectural tension, possibly causing collapses otherwise effectively managed. Debris from storms, such as fallen branches or rooted out trees, can cause substantial physical damages also. Recognizing these types of storm-related damage is vital for homeowners to take prompt activity and ensure the longevity of their roofing systems.

Aging Roofing Products



Aging roofing materials offer a significant obstacle for property owners, as their damage can result in significant structural concerns. roofing pleasant hill mo. Gradually, exposure to severe weather conditions, UV rays, and temperature level changes speeds up wear and tear, diminishing the roof's performance. Asphalt shingles might fracture, curl, or lose granules, while steel roofing systems can create rust and corrosion. These problems not just compromise the roof covering's integrity yet can also result in leaks and water damages inside the home.To address aging roof materials, routine assessments are important. Property owners must seek indications of wear, such as missing out on shingles or discoloration. Routine maintenance, including cleansing rain gutters and replacing broken materials, can extend the life-span of the roofing system. In instances of extreme damage, a full roof covering substitute may be essential.
